San Antonio BOMA has recently organized a new committee called the Allied Member Council. This group was created to inform new Allied Members about their role in BOMA, educate them on the BOMA organization and opportunities available, and offer tips on relationship-building with Regular Members. It will also serve as a direct connection of the Allied Membership to the Board of Directors for any concerns or input they might like to pass on to our governing body.

All new Allied members are strongly urged to complete an orientation training session. Items to be covered are the BOMA organization and structure, responsibilities, local activities, committee opportunities, and ethics. Any and all BOMA members are encouraged to attend these training sessions. Training sessions will be held every month, 30 minutes prior to the luncheon meetings.

Heading up the Allied Member Council is Greg Lillibridge, Allied Director and Kathy Brady, Regular Member Advisor. Additional Council members are needed.
